We are seeking a skilled and collaborative AI Engineering Specialist to join our AI Operations team. This role is designed for an engineer who thrives on supporting internal non-engineering teams—such as HR, Finance, Legal, Marketing—in leveraging AI agents to optimize processes, boost efficiency, and drive digital transformation within our organization.
Key Responsibilities
- Partner closely with internal non-engineering teams to understand operational workflows, pain points, and improvement opportunities.
- Design, develop, and deploy AI agents tailored to specific operational use cases, ensuring solutions are user-friendly and effectively address team needs.
- Provide technical guidance and training to non-engineering staff on the use and capabilities of AI agents.
- Collaborate with stakeholders to gather feedback, iterate on solutions, and measure impact on operational efficiency.
- Document processes, best practices, and troubleshooting guides to support ongoing adoption and maintenance of AI-driven solutions.
- Stay current with advances in AI and automation, proactively identifying new opportunities to enhance internal operations.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field.
- 2+ years experience in AI engineering, machine learning, or automation projects.
- Proven ability to translate business requirements into technical solutions.
- Strong communication skills, with the ability to explain complex concepts to non-technical audiences.
- Experience with popular automation frameworks and tools (e.g., Microsoft Copilot Studio, Zapier, Power Automate, Python, RPA platforms).
- Demonstrated success in cross-functional collaboration.
- Experience with process mapping and workflow analysis is a plus.
